What is Crowdfunding?

“The collective cooperation, attention and trust by people who network and pool their money and other resources together, usually via the internet to support efforts initiated by other

people or organizations.”

3 Crowdfunding Models

• Reward based Crowdfunding

•  Equity based Crowdfunding

• Microfinance Lending (P2P-lending)

Page 8: Crowdfundingworkshoptwintangibles 110629124458-phpapp01

2 Further Flavours

• All or nothing Meet your target or you receive nothing

• Keep it all Retain any funding generated regardless of target

• Key characteristics

o Microfinance – low barriers, larger tribe

o Rewards – its not just equity

o Targets – Defined goals

o Time limited – Defined end point

o Viral promotion – Incentive to spread the word

o Project based – Rarely operating costs

Why use a Platform?

•  Turnkey solution • Meeting place for investors/donors •  Inbuilt community • Reduce transaction cost •  Social Media Integrated • Reduces legislative complexity

Some Numbers •  Kickstarter

– About 43% of initiatives are successfully funded. –  In the two years since Kickstarter's launch, close to

592,000 people have helped to back more than 7,500 successful projects

•  Kiva – has collected $211 million for worldwide projects. – Nearly 550,000 entrepreneurs have received loans. – The repayment rate is 99%.

Keys to Success •  Have a strategy – You need a plan •  Select your project carefully – It must be realistic & achievable •  Identify your target audience/s •  Select your platform carefully •  Develop your rewards – More is better, be creative •  Create your pitch – Stories, passion & video •  Select your channels – They vary •  Develop a publishing plan – What resources can you draw on •  Define the resource required – Who will do this, & when. A team? •  Set a time frame – Even if the platform is open time give your self one •  Engage – Listen, nurture, converse, respond •  Give your funders privileged access to information •  Promote – Don’t assume that people know •  Keep updating •  Honour your promises •  Say thank you!
